Tessabell Green Obituary

Tessabell "Tess" Delores Green

April 15, 1930 - March 29, 2013

SALEM - Tessabell "Tess" Delores Green of Lyons, Or. passed away on March 29, 2013 in Salem, Or at the age of 82.

Tess was born in Siletz Oregon to Andrew and Vernie (Strong)Goodell on April 15, 1930. She was the Eldest of 4 sisters. She graduated Siletz High School as Valedictorian in 1948. She later graduated from Willamette University and became a Legal Secretary in Polk County. She was married to Lawrence Green February 26, 1955 and together they raised 2 children.

In her younger years she enjoyed spending time at the beach and traveling to Reno. She also spent time as a Bluebird Leader in Dallas. She took great joy in sharing her knowledge and love of the fine art of baking Christmas cookies, reading, crafts and her favorite TV show, NCIS, with her grandchildren and great grandchildren. She was a respected Elder of the Confederated Tribes of Siletz. She was very proud of her Indian heritage and always happy to share those traditions and craftwork with others.

She is survived by her children, Bunni L Snook (57) and Michael D Green (53). Her sister Sandy Goodell, 6 grandchildren, 2 greatgrandchildren and many nieces and nephews.

She was preceded in death by her sisters, Shirley Strickler and Bobby Martin.

Being a Mother and Grandmother were her greatest joys. She was there for not only the little lessons in life but the big ones as well. She gave everything she had to make sure her family was never in need. She leaves behind the echos of her laughter, fond memories of her comforting hugs and visions of her warm smile.

At her request, no services are planned.

A gathering potluck will be held on 04-14-13 at her sons home in Lyons.
